Rest isn't something you earn after the list is finally clear. It's something you plan before you're running on empty.
A rest day at the gym isn't a break from training. It's when you actually get stronger. The same principle applies to your mind. Slowing down isn't laziness. It's how you rebuild the capacity to keep showing up for your work, your people, and yourself.
This exercise is about making rest a practice, not a last resort.
